Dons Salvage Series, Defeat Spartans in Series Finale

SAN FRANCISCO, Calif. – The University of San Francisco baseball team (6-6) salvaged a win in the series final, defeating San Jose State (8-3) 7-3 Sunday afternoon at Benedetti Diamond.
 
IN CASE YOU MISSED IT:
  • San Jose State scored the game's opening run in the top of the first inning when Zach Chamizo punched a solo home run over the right-center field wall for an early 1-0 advantage.
  • San Francisco responded in the bottom half of the frame, scoring two runs to gain a 2-1 lead. With two runners on the corners with one out, a Patrick Keighran fielder's choice scored Kenny DeCelle to even the game at a run apiece. Later on, Zack Ramppen singled to right field, plating Keighran for the go-ahead run.
  • Adding to the margin in the following inning, DeCelle connected on a two-run home run to left field for a 4-1 lead, scoring Kody Watanabe, who reached on a fielder's choice early in the frame. Keighran later solidified the three-run second inning, reaching safely on a dropped fly ball by the right fielder, Alex Fernandes, scoring TJ Rogers to put the Dons up 5-1.
  • Both teams traded runs in the third inning as the green and gold led 6-3. Stealing two bases after earning a seven-pitch walk, JT Amaral scored the Dons' sixth run after a throwing error from the catcher sailed into left field while he swiped third base.
  • The Dons' final run came in the bottom of the seventh when Matty Fung scored on a bases-loaded balk by the pitcher Nolan George for a 7-3 advantage.
  • The Spartans rallied in the top of the eighth, getting to within 7-3 following an error by Fung on a ground ball to second base, plating Zach Tallerman.
NOTABLE PERFORMANCES:
  • DeCelle recorded his team-leading fifth multi-hit game of the season as he went two-for-five at the plate with a home run, two RBI, scored two runs, and stole two bases. He also posted his first long ball of the season, a two-run shot in the second inning.
  • Seven other players recorded base hits, highlighted by RBI singles from Keighran and Ramppen.
  • A stellar performance on the mound from Aidan Risse propelled San Francisco as he pitched five solid innings, allowing two runs on four hits and struck out two batters.
  • Hunter Holzemer and Dylan Brown combined for four innings out of the bullpen, holding San Jose State to just one run on two hits and recording four strikeouts.
